An antifungal marine actinomycete Y12-26 was selected from marine microorganisms, which were obtained from the First Institute of Oceanography, State Oceanic Administration. The plant pathogenic antifungal compounds produced by Marine actinomycete Y12-26 was obtained, the structures of them were identificated, and the strain was identified.Through fermentation, solvent extrac, silica gel chromatography, thin layer chromatography, and high performance liquid chromatography and other ways, three antifungal compounds were isolated from the culture extract of strain Y12-26 by bioassay-guided fractionation, named Y12-26-A2a, Y12-26-A3a and Y12-26-A3b. The spectra data of UV, MS,1H-NMR,13C-NMR,2D NMR and others were used to identify these compounds. The molecular formula of the compound Y12-26-A2a was confirmed as C35H56O8, with a molecular weight of 604, as the same as the know compund bafilomycin D, which have a 16 carbons macrolide; The molecular formula of the compound Y12-26-A3a was confirmed as C35H58O9, with a molecular weight of 622, the structure is the same with the vacuolar type H+-ATPase inhibitor bafilomycin Al; The molecular formula of the compound Y12-26-A3b was confirmed as C35H58O8, with a molecular weight of 606, was identificated as a new compound which have a 16 carbons macrolide and a ether ring, similar to bafilomycins but just have one methoxy, and was named as bafilomycin K. The HPLC analysis method was established to analyze the three compounds in the process of fermentation and purification. Through the bioassay, the MIC of Y12-26-A3a and A3b against Pyricularia oryzae is 16 and 31μg/ml in vitro, but Y12-26-A2a only have weak antifungal active against Pyricularia oryzae in vitro.The marine actinomycete strain Y12-26 was identified by 16S rDNA gene sequence analysis and the study of morphological, physiological and biochemical characteristics. The results showed that the strain Y12-26 belonged to Streptomyces griseus. |
